Pros

Worked here for just over 5 years now. I have never seen a facility go backwards as fast as this one has. You have a safety girl that thinks she's God, a plant manager that also thinks she's a god, heads of other departments (qc,maintenance, 420, transformation) all just a joke. People knowingly smoke weed before their shift, people are harassed by other employees and management, just an overall disgruntled work force. Pay is below average, raises are minimal (i haven't missed a day or had any incidents in 3 years, my last raise as 1%) vacation is minimal as well.

Cons

Everything more or less, including work around the holidays. No chance for advancement, when it's your turn to learn a new area, they will drag their feet getting you trained. The culture here is depressing.
